Understanding VRF Technology and Benefits

VRF systems operate on a fundamentally different principle than conventional heating and cooling equipment. The heart of the system consists of inverter-driven compressors that modulate their speed to match the exact heating or cooling load required at any given moment. This variable capacity operation eliminates the inefficient on-off cycling common in traditional systems, resulting in energy savings that typically range from 25 to 50 percent compared to conventional HVAC installations. The simultaneous heating and cooling capability of heat recovery VRF systems makes them particularly valuable for commercial buildings in Milton where different areas may have opposing climate control needs. For instance, a south-facing office space might require cooling while north-facing rooms need heating during the same time period. The system intelligently transfers heat from areas requiring cooling to zones needing warmth, achieving remarkable efficiency levels with coefficient of performance ratings often exceeding 4.0. This heat transfer process occurs through sophisticated branch controllers and electronic expansion valves that precisely regulate refrigerant flow and temperature throughout the entire system network.

Installation Considerations for Milton Properties

Installing VRF systems requires careful planning and expertise to ensure optimal performance and longevity. The process begins with comprehensive load calculations that account for building orientation, insulation levels, window specifications, and occupancy patterns specific to Milton’s climate conditions. Our installation team analyzes factors including the region’s average temperature ranges, humidity levels throughout the year, and peak cooling demands during summer months to properly size equipment and design the refrigerant piping network.

The flexibility of VRF systems allows for creative installation solutions that preserve architectural aesthetics while maximizing functional performance. Indoor units come in various configurations including wall-mounted, ceiling cassette, concealed ducted, and floor-standing models, each offering distinct advantages for different space requirements. The refrigerant piping can extend up to 1,000 feet in total length with vertical runs reaching 160 feet, providing tremendous flexibility for equipment placement even in complex building layouts.

Commercial Applications and Advantages

Commercial properties throughout Milton benefit significantly from VRF technology’s scalability and zone control capabilities. Office buildings, medical facilities, educational institutions, and hospitality venues particularly appreciate the ability to maintain different temperature settings across multiple spaces while operating from centralized outdoor units that minimize rooftop equipment requirements. The modular nature of VRF systems allows for phased installations and future expansion without disrupting existing operations, making them ideal for growing businesses or properties undergoing renovation.

The quiet operation characteristics of VRF indoor units, typically producing sound levels below 30 decibels, create comfortable environments for offices, healthcare facilities, and hospitality settings where noise control matters. Advanced control systems enable facility managers to monitor and adjust settings remotely, schedule operation times, and track energy consumption patterns across different zones. Integration capabilities with building automation systems provide comprehensive climate control management alongside other building systems, streamlining operations and reducing maintenance requirements.

Key Features and Technical Specifications

Modern VRF systems incorporate numerous advanced features that enhance performance and user experience:

  • Inverter technology: Variable-speed compressors adjust capacity from 10 to 100 percent based on demand
  • Heat recovery capability: Simultaneous heating and cooling with energy transfer between zones
  • Wide operating range: Continuous operation in outdoor temperatures from -13°F to 115°F
  • Smart defrost control: Minimizes defrost cycles during heating mode to maintain comfort
  • Refrigerant leak detection: Automatic monitoring systems ensure safe operation
  • Individual zone control: Independent temperature settings for up to 64 indoor units per system

Maintenance Requirements and Service Support

Proper maintenance ensures VRF systems deliver reliable performance and achieve their expected 15 to 20-year service life. Regular maintenance tasks include cleaning or replacing air filters monthly, inspecting refrigerant lines for proper insulation, checking drainage systems for blockages, and verifying control system operations. Professional maintenance services should include annual refrigerant charge verification, coil cleaning, electrical connection inspection, and control system calibration. Advanced diagnostic capabilities built into VRF systems facilitate troubleshooting by storing operational data and error codes that help technicians quickly identify and resolve issues. Preventive maintenance agreements ensure systems operate at peak efficiency while protecting warranty coverage and extending equipment lifespan through proper care and timely component replacement when necessary.

Energy Efficiency and Environmental Impact

VRF systems achieve exceptional energy efficiency through multiple design features working in concert. The variable-speed operation eliminates energy waste associated with oversized equipment cycling on and off, while the ability to condition only occupied spaces reduces unnecessary energy consumption. Heat recovery models capture and redistribute thermal energy that would otherwise be wasted, achieving total system efficiencies that often exceed conventional equipment by substantial margins. These efficiency gains translate directly into reduced operating costs and smaller carbon footprints for Milton properties.

The refrigerants used in modern VRF systems have evolved to minimize environmental impact while maintaining excellent thermodynamic properties. Current generation systems utilize R-410A refrigerant, with manufacturers developing equipment compatible with lower global warming potential alternatives as environmental regulations continue advancing. The reduced refrigerant charge per ton of cooling capacity compared to traditional systems further minimizes potential environmental impact while improving safety in occupied spaces.
